Teva Oakland - Hours & Locations
Teva - Oakland
409 Water St, Oakland CA 94607Hours may fluctuate
Distance:0.79 miles
Teva - Oakland
2200 Livingston St, Oakland CA 94606Hours may fluctuate
Distance:2.29 miles
Teva - Alameda
1354 Park St, Alameda CA 94501 Phone Number:(510) 748-0524Hours may fluctuate
Distance:3.18 miles
Teva - Oakland
1970 Mountain Blvd, Oakland CA 94611 Phone Number:(510) 399-9313Hours may fluctuate
Distance:3.63 miles
Teva - Berkeley
2777 Shattuck Ave, Berkeley CA 94705 Phone Number:(510) 665-3939Hours may fluctuate
Distance:3.81 miles
Teva - Berkeley
2917 College Ave, Berkeley CA 94705 Phone Number:(510) 644-3668Hours may fluctuate
Distance:3.82 miles
Teva - Berkeley
2530 Bancroft Way, Berkeley CA 94704 Phone Number:(510) 841-0762Hours may fluctuate
Distance:4.48 miles
Teva - Berkeley
2100 Vine St, Berkeley CA 94709 Phone Number:(510) 845-4564Hours may fluctuate
Distance:5.24 miles
Teva - Berkeley
1338 San Pablo Ave, Berkeley CA 94702-1094Hours may fluctuate
Distance:5.40 miles
Teva - Berkeley
1770 Solano Ave, Berkeley CA 94707 Phone Number:(510) 525-3832Hours may fluctuate
Distance:6.04 miles